4. What is Bootstrap?
• A framework that can be used efficiently with the basic knowledge of HTML and
CSS.
• Bootstrap is an open-source framework and a brainchild of Mark Otto and Jacob
Thornton at Twitter.
• Bootstrap is a collection of tools that helps to create flexible and innovative web
layouts.
• Most of the web page designs are accomplished in Bootstrap because of its
responsive nature.
• Bootstrap is a combination of HTML and CSS based design templates that includes
components like buttons, tables, typography, forms, images, navigation, dropdowns,
as well as optional JavaScript Plugins.
5. What is Foundation?
• A highly responsive framework, in which most of the applications perform well on
all the devices.
• Foundation is an easy framework to develop responsive websites, applications and
e-mails which looks amazing on all the devices.
• This framework is built with most of the latest technologies, including HTML, CSS
and jQuery.
• This framework is an innovation from the community of ZURB, they constantly add
new code snippets to enhance the performance of their framework.
• This community has created an organized and controlled toolset for the designers
and developers.
6. What is Gumby?
• Gumby is one of the popular front-end web framework that is used to create amazing
and beautiful websites.
• It is a responsive CSS framework which is powered by SASS.
• It is a flexible framework which includes HTML, CSS and JavaScript plugins to create
dynamic websites.
• The UI kit and responsive grid system in Gumby is efficient to create a logical page
layout and app prototypes.
• Gumby supports most of web browsers including chrome, opera, Firefox, etc.

10. Advantages of Gumby
• Gumby is a CSS framework that develops responsive designs which is based on
Compass and Sass.
• This framework allows to create mobile-friendly sites with the help of its grid system.
• It has a great toolset which includes buttons, responsive images, intrinsic ratio video
embeds, etc.
• The newly designed UI kit in Gumby is clean and easy to use.
• Gumby’s toggles and switches are easy to implement and touch friendly.
• Gumby has a hybrid grid, which relies on the latest design trends.
